Career path

Career Role (Semiconductor Testing) Description
Semiconductor Test Engineer (Primary Keyword: Semiconductor; Secondary Keyword: Test) Develops and executes test plans for integrated circuits, ensuring high-quality products. High demand in the UK.
Test Development Engineer (Primary Keyword: Test; Secondary Keyword: Development) Designs and implements automated test equipment and software for semiconductor devices. Excellent career progression opportunities.
Failure Analysis Engineer (Primary Keyword: Failure; Secondary Keyword: Analysis) Investigates and resolves issues related to semiconductor device failures using advanced analytical techniques. Highly specialized and well-paid role.
Yield Enhancement Engineer (Primary Keyword: Yield; Secondary Keyword: Enhancement) Focuses on improving the manufacturing yield of semiconductor devices by identifying and resolving process variations. Crucial for cost reduction.
